Transaction ec97a7fddef3593129524f202d0974fe94c25d017cbe5ca26b541f025ee85775
1 Input
1 Output
-
ec97a7fddef3593129524f202d0974fe94c25d017cbe5ca26b541f025ee85775:0
- value
- 403828168
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89de7f74157932f3bb4d9a6a99589d5e009e9922 OP_EQUAL
- address
- 3EG13FHrg63LqvPLKS1QASw8pugdVojhCw